Quick heads-up on Pinwheel UI versioning: we cut a minor release every sprint, and anything touching component props needs a changeset file in the PR. No changeset, no merge — the bot will nag you. Majors are rare and go through the design council first. The full policy, with examples of what counts as breaking, lives on the internal page below.

wiki page, bahip-yahip: https://grafana.qirvanlabs.corp/browse/display/projects/cc3a1b9dbfc9

## Zero-Downtime Schema Migrations

All Hollyvane migrations follow expand–migrate–contract. Ship additive changes first, backfill via the async runner, then remove old columns one release later. Never combine expand and contract in a single deploy. The release checklist enforces a dry run against the staging replica. For migration sign-off during a release window, contact the data platform on-call.

escalation mailbox, yawep-fahog: fenwyn_olidor@qirvancorp.internal

- [ ] Swing by the temporary reception at Larkspur Annexe (the old print hall behind the main Bramleigh site). While the renovation's on, all contractor sign-in happens there, not at the usual front desk. Grab a hi-vis from the rack, sign the day sheet, and let the duty coordinator know which zone you're working in. Once you're signed in, you'll need the door-pass code for the annexe side entrance, which is below.

turnstile pass: bdg-YEOZLM-79341408

Subject: Memtrace cut-over complete

Team,

Cut-over to Memtrace v2 for GPU memory profiling finished last night. Old v1 agents are disabled; any tickets referencing v1 dashboards should be closed as resolved-by-migration. Sampling overhead is now under 2% and allocation traces include kernel names. Known gap: profiles older than 30 days were not migrated. Point customers at the v2 docs for setup questions. For reference when troubleshooting, the agent now runs with the following configuration.

settings of bagaf-bawip:
[aldax]
port = 5000
region = south-4
host = aldax.brasklabs.corp
team = brivan
timeout_ms = 2000
retries = 2